Anthony Lee
80b26f9f4c
Fixed the id vs messageKey confusion in the code based on caller. Also
...
make sure that we split the code that reads the HTML vs text body into
seperate try-catch blocks because they can fail seperately.
Change-Id: I55bdac469840e8ff84f7c00ccb34d188da072a8e
2014-04-22 10:14:23 -07:00
Tony Mantler
8c91d2e34b
am f501d41c
: Merge "Add cross-fade to setup flow" into ub-mail-algol
...
* commit 'f501d41c7b652ec82f077ad90e11544dc02d0563':
Add cross-fade to setup flow
2014-04-18 22:39:34 +00:00
Tony Mantler
f501d41c7b
Merge "Add cross-fade to setup flow" into ub-mail-algol
2014-04-18 22:37:32 +00:00
Tony Mantler
b5fd6b8905
Add cross-fade to setup flow
...
b/14164262
Change-Id: I41fe0bf5661d9f7a2b5051604c0b6dbfc4506414
2014-04-18 14:54:55 -07:00
Tony Mantler
42a4dbbf93
Refactor addMailbox() a bit and clean up warnings
...
Change-Id: I8497f74ec61c380ae4e69487121c50933f568965
2014-04-18 14:28:28 -07:00
Tony Mantler
3c73a04bec
Continue purging the unused reply parts
...
Change-Id: I47b5bbe50ba36e68ad7ba80647f401b992660ba1
2014-04-18 14:04:23 -07:00
Tony Mantler
f0db9ce9ab
Clean up LegacyConversions
...
Change-Id: I9cb9bf8a08663004a497af9f52e3ab0647bd2168
2014-04-18 13:36:18 -07:00
Tony Mantler
a5ba759443
am b2fd4d25
: Merge "Make AccountSettings implement callbacks for check settings dialog" into ub-mail-algol
...
* commit 'b2fd4d25767938bf693aba12f73f1dd0ee462427':
Make AccountSettings implement callbacks for check settings dialog
2014-04-18 19:03:26 +00:00
Tony Mantler
1c594b8050
Make AccountSettings implement callbacks for check settings dialog
...
b/14120112
Change-Id: I9834a772e90d2d13f16a84a70651286759bc9dbc
2014-04-18 11:16:57 -07:00
Tony Mantler
502f6ad7ea
Tidy up saveAttachmentBody
...
Change-Id: I1852ad7d94eec15feb661a87f81869a554d595af
2014-04-17 16:19:23 -07:00
Tony Mantler
fd69e5b036
Purge unused/obsolete body fields
...
Change-Id: Idafa09b58f5753e4cb3cad754c861cc8e3d80c34
2014-04-17 14:32:10 -07:00
Tony Mantler
0e26184ac7
am 6529f2c9
: Add some null-checks
...
* commit '6529f2c99d24f0dd801ed142ce946b46c92d5e9f':
Add some null-checks
2014-04-17 18:56:23 +00:00
Tony Mantler
6529f2c99d
Add some null-checks
...
b/14117436
b/14120112
Change-Id: I0f56e036ec1a78887523d90ab4e6cda3a05accdf
2014-04-17 11:50:25 -07:00
Andrew Sapperstein
592a85d97d
am 1bb18931
: Send PLID with message instead of conversation.
...
* commit '1bb18931e29dfe55a9b3368bd2393ac57c5fdebb':
Send PLID with message instead of conversation.
2014-04-17 17:20:04 +00:00
Tony Mantler
9caaebb142
Bypass the cursor completely when passing message within EmailContent contexts
...
We should investigate using PFDs when passing to the UI layer too, for consistency
Change-Id: I21ad1987926b93af20287ae8e49bfc7a4ad99570
2014-04-16 16:49:29 -07:00
Andrew Sapperstein
1bb18931e2
Send PLID with message instead of conversation.
...
Fixes b/13748439. Sending with conversation required
server-side changes and wasn't actually more memory efficient.
Arguably it would be less efficient.
Change-Id: I8e1be03e183c65e169da5152a4763d5f80460bb9
2014-04-16 11:48:59 -07:00
Tony Mantler
1b8cb007ba
am cdfffcf4
: Merge "Don\'t re-add fragment if it\'s already been added" into ub-mail-algol
...
* commit 'cdfffcf4609336445cbaade49581d07ad10e7bf1':
Don't re-add fragment if it's already been added
2014-04-16 17:46:34 +00:00
Tony Mantler
cdfffcf460
Merge "Don't re-add fragment if it's already been added" into ub-mail-algol
2014-04-16 17:44:04 +00:00
Tony Mantler
4822b266ef
Don't re-add fragment if it's already been added
...
b/14088388
Change-Id: Ie86220f2ab3bf6286ba206248b79291a51b04fad
2014-04-16 10:31:45 -07:00
Tony Mantler
131baa26a1
am 75d60f04
: Merge "Null check mCheckFrequency before using" into ub-mail-algol
...
* commit '75d60f045b8344f7a894e895c1bd95957f5e24bf':
Null check mCheckFrequency before using
2014-04-16 17:20:17 +00:00
Tony Mantler
75d60f045b
Merge "Null check mCheckFrequency before using" into ub-mail-algol
2014-04-16 17:17:15 +00:00
Tony Mantler
8a12526a7f
am 91ad2631
: Be more blunt about saving the right fragment reference
...
* commit '91ad26315a8769f92af469b06e24033ffd9e6caf':
Be more blunt about saving the right fragment reference
2014-04-16 17:17:03 +00:00
Tony Mantler
0151a6af62
Null check mCheckFrequency before using
...
b/14091609
Change-Id: I796774b7133ec68382d2580d0b1cde347aa143f8
2014-04-16 10:11:55 -07:00
Tony Mantler
91ad26315a
Be more blunt about saving the right fragment reference
...
Apparently fragment IDs get recycled so storing the fragment reference
in a bundle can return the wrong fragment later, so that's great.
b/14094356
Change-Id: I7ce4ae46f51371b4179c7e85c343ab86162b5a95
2014-04-16 10:05:44 -07:00
Tony Mantler
204982897b
Merge "Bypass the cursor window for email bodies" into ub-mail-master
2014-04-15 22:43:57 +00:00
Tony Mantler
f678a18b69
Bypass the cursor window for email bodies
...
b/11787468
Change-Id: Iba5faa5b825357144d07ec4dfcf010c6af50496d
2014-04-15 15:18:17 -07:00
Scott Kennedy
90118635a9
am 1f4d6e9a
: Use the correct R import
...
* commit '1f4d6e9aa9f6f219f14951e2966043ac379e262c':
Use the correct R import
2014-04-15 22:06:45 +00:00
Scott Kennedy
1f4d6e9aa9
Use the correct R import
...
Change-Id: I087087079a47df7693dbec662d53dc73f7bcba43
2014-04-15 14:49:41 -07:00
Tony Mantler
3dd85723a1
Cleanup in EmailContent
...
Change-Id: Ifa251eb206779f59ea003f99395d454c7e407bc2
2014-04-14 12:54:39 -07:00
Andy Huang
135853d3bc
tighten inline attachment view intent builder
...
Bug: 7659807
Change-Id: I845199fd6848cb5c0a7ebfd2f63f8c3045fffa36
(cherry picked from commit 5687c6dade
)
2014-04-10 23:14:07 +00:00
Martin Hibdon
add018e4fd
am 2172ac41
: Merge "Correctly initialize the authentication view" into ub-mail-algol
...
* commit '2172ac410add578021715d34a92c1bcaff4f3560':
Correctly initialize the authentication view
2014-04-10 23:12:33 +00:00
Martin Hibdon
2172ac410a
Merge "Correctly initialize the authentication view" into ub-mail-algol
2014-04-10 23:09:46 +00:00
Tony Mantler
da9189990a
am c83366c8
: Fix some crashes and misbehavior with account settings screens
...
* commit 'c83366c88770f336a8e9976af42389c616de0b62':
Fix some crashes and misbehavior with account settings screens
2014-04-10 23:06:15 +00:00
Martin Hibdon
12e7d101e8
Correctly initialize the authentication view
...
b/13961322
Change-Id: I96067b30c54131cc65a0282b118f9821d363113b
2014-04-10 16:01:06 -07:00
Tony Mantler
c83366c887
Fix some crashes and misbehavior with account settings screens
...
b/13954490
Change-Id: Ic81b342495a46573cb1fe78cad1f4888fffc4ae8
2014-04-10 15:28:15 -07:00
Tony Mantler
e8c4c22268
Enable Empty Trash in Email
...
Add markContentsSeen() and emptyFolder() to EmailConversationCursor.
Add 'purge folder' URI for delete() call in EmailProvider.
Change-Id: I2f65f877f8f4e8376eb5c2149b5051931c2ac083
2014-04-10 12:06:43 -07:00
Tony Mantler
bae63123ec
Merge "Move EmailConversationCursor out of EmailProvider" into ub-mail-master
2014-04-09 22:32:21 +00:00
Tony Mantler
0053401d07
Move EmailConversationCursor out of EmailProvider
...
Also tidy warnings in EmailProvider
Change-Id: Ib41011cc4b43adf0272be22bc7c054a99ff58309
2014-04-09 14:20:08 -07:00
Martin Hibdon
816474e8ef
am d896fa8a
: Merge "Fix an NPE in sendCommandInternal" into ub-mail-algol
...
* commit 'd896fa8a2ea455a58deb415b9456e6fadefe3fd0':
Fix an NPE in sendCommandInternal
2014-04-09 20:13:58 +00:00
Martin Hibdon
d896fa8a2e
Merge "Fix an NPE in sendCommandInternal" into ub-mail-algol
2014-04-09 20:12:24 +00:00
Tony Mantler
61ce02ea47
am 9d06daa8
: Increase padding above labels in setup flow
...
* commit '9d06daa8039cd934bcd17f8e14a4d3a926932a3c':
Increase padding above labels in setup flow
2014-04-09 19:37:44 +00:00
Martin Hibdon
2a7411b57b
Fix an NPE in sendCommandInternal
...
b/13929234
Change-Id: I362682bde3c24123178e68811604f0180c853598
2014-04-09 11:22:52 -07:00
Tony Mantler
9d06daa803
Increase padding above labels in setup flow
...
b/13640327
Change-Id: I54e98855566adc45dcd410186c2e7ea322dc1a58
2014-04-09 11:16:46 -07:00
Tony Mantler
9eaf30bf17
am 35bda06a
: Fix NPE when configuring POP accounts, which don\'t have a background attachments setting
...
* commit '35bda06a1c1f5bb6a53e41cb88d6ac2005bbe415':
Fix NPE when configuring POP accounts, which don't have a background attachments setting
2014-04-09 18:00:46 +00:00
Tony Mantler
049bfae98b
am 84366ae2
: Merge "Fix attachment loading for messages which have been forwarded" into ub-mail-algol
...
* commit '84366ae2735e541693b3bc016b86e468ff216cdc':
Fix attachment loading for messages which have been forwarded
2014-04-09 18:00:45 +00:00
Tony Mantler
35bda06a1c
Fix NPE when configuring POP accounts, which don't have a background attachments setting
...
b/13929109
Change-Id: Idd915ddaa55010c588ce7798dd23a403e538c8da
2014-04-09 10:24:04 -07:00
Tony Mantler
84366ae273
Merge "Fix attachment loading for messages which have been forwarded" into ub-mail-algol
2014-04-08 22:17:56 +00:00
Martin Hibdon
0680ba5e25
am d58b4904
: Fix a potential stack overflow error
...
* commit 'd58b490479bbde719d3e8626382c04829be6bbca':
Fix a potential stack overflow error
2014-04-08 22:01:12 +00:00
Martin Hibdon
d58b490479
Fix a potential stack overflow error
...
b/13906567
Change-Id: I21be980d4b4878ada0df6d3af706fee55afb4f2b
2014-04-08 14:35:53 -07:00
Tony Mantler
2aeb498d4e
Fix attachment loading for messages which have been forwarded
...
These attachments have a contentUri where the attachment ID is not equal
to the ID of the actual attachment.
b/13900073
Change-Id: Ic62b8165be2e80bc47eac40dc9eb5ac53c3cd6c5
2014-04-08 14:18:56 -07:00